/* button styles */
.specialButton {
font-family:Arial, Helvetica, sans-serif;
line-height: normal !important;
font-size: 130% !important;
}
.specialButton a:hover, .specialButton a:active {
color:#FF3300; !important;
}
a.button, a.buttonDis {
display: block;
background-color: transparent;
background-image: url(images/buttonBackground.gif);
background-repeat: no-repeat;
width: 168px;
height: 28px;
margin: 0px auto;
padding: 5px 0 0 0;
text-align: center;
font-family:Arial, Helvetica, sans-serif;
font-size: 100%;
font-weight:normal;
text-decoration: none;
}
a.button:link, a.button:visited {
color:#000000;
}
a.button:hover, a.button:active {
background-position: 0 -36px;
color:#FF3300;
}
a.buttonDis:link, a.buttonDis:visited, a.buttonDis:hover, a.buttonDis:active {
background-position: 0 -72px;
color: #5F5F5F !important;
cursor: default;
}
.icon {
background-repeat: no-repeat;
padding:0px;
}
a.button:hover .icon, a.button:active .icon {
background-position: 0 -28px;
}
a.buttonDis:link .icon, a.buttonDis:visited .icon, a.buttonDis:hover .icon, a.buttonDis:active .icon {
background-position: 0 -56px;
}
/* list of button icons */
#buttonOK .icon {
background-image: url(ok.gif);
}
#buttonCancel .icon {
background-image: url(cancel.gif);
}
#buttonImport .icon {
background-image: url(import.gif);
}


